Coinbase NFT is no longer operational — the marketplace was officially shut down on August 1, 2024, with its functionality migrated to the Base app, making it a non-option for NFT buyers, sellers, or collectors today.

Coinbase NFT was launched in April 2022 as a dedicated marketplace for buying, selling, and minting NFTs, built on top of Coinbase's existing crypto infrastructure. The platform was positioned as a mainstream-friendly alternative to OpenSea — leveraging Coinbase's 100M+ user base, simpler onboarding, and fiat on-ramps. At launch, Coinbase NFT supported NFTs on Ethereum and Polygon, offered gas-free minting via L2 integrations, and experimented with social features like profile customization and NFT-based communities.

However, the platform struggled to gain meaningful market share against OpenSea, Blur, Magic Eden, and other entrenched competitors. By mid-2024, monthly trading volume had collapsed to a small fraction of peer platforms, and Coinbase announced the official shutdown of Coinbase NFT on August 1, 2024. At closure, the marketplace's functionality was migrated to the Base app — Coinbase's mobile-first ecosystem built on top of its Base L2 blockchain — meaning NFT buying and selling for Coinbase users now happens through Base app integrations with third-party marketplaces rather than through a Coinbase-branded NFT marketplace.
